3 phases, 1st on codesignal simulating a banking system with 4 progressive levels, with different functionalities. Second is behavioural, very short. Third is technical with 2 parts: one about retrieving json from endpoints and using that to solve a leetcode style question and the other system design

Interview process consisted of an OA where you had to call a dummy API and manipulate data. Then there are technical rounds of programming for both problem solving and javascript knowledge.
